Ox Alpha began as an anonymous model listing and ended as a revealed Z.ai release. It appeared on OpenRouter and OpenCode on August 20, 2026, offered unusually capable coding and agent features at no cost during a roughly one-week preview, and rapidly became one of the most-used models on both platforms. Z.ai identified it on August 26 as GLM-5.3-Flash, a new model in its GLM family. 3

The episode is best understood as a lesson in distribution as much as model quality: free access, a million-token context window, and integration into developer workflows created a usage surge large enough to displace DeepSeek from OpenCode’s top position. But the traffic record should not be confused with conclusive benchmark evidence.
Ox Alpha was the codename for a stealth preview of GLM-5.3-Flash, developed by Z.ai, also known as Zhipu AI. Before the reveal, the OpenRouter listing described it only as an anonymous third-party model designed for coding, sustained agentic work, and production workloads. OpenRouter explicitly said it routed requests to the model but was not its developer or owner. 5

The model was listed on OpenRouter as stealth/ox-alpha and also appeared inside OpenCode. Its preview price was $0, with OpenCode describing access as close to unlimited for the launch period. 5

Ox Alpha surfaced on August 20, 2026, simultaneously or nearly simultaneously on OpenRouter and OpenCode. The public listing emphasized a large context window and multimodal inputs rather than a company name or detailed model card. 5

The zero-price preview was the clearest explanation for Ox Alpha’s rapid adoption. Developers could test long coding tasks without the normal token-cost barrier, while OpenCode made the model available inside an existing coding-agent workflow.
OpenCode reported approximately 42 trillion tokens processed in six days. It described Ox Alpha as its most-used model since DeepSeek Flash’s earlier 56-day run at the top of the platform’s ranking. 7
16
That comparison matters because Ox Alpha did not merely appear on a leaderboard: it displaced a model that had held first place for nearly two months. OpenCode later referred to the model as GLM-5.3-Flash, confirming that the anonymous preview and the named Z.ai release were the same system. 16
OpenRouter reporting also placed Ox Alpha at the top of its rolling usage ranking during the preview. One report put its volume at about 23.2 trillion tokens in the relevant seven-day window, compared with roughly 11.6 trillion for DeepSeek V4 Flash. 11
The OpenCode figure of 42 trillion and the OpenRouter figure of 23.2 trillion should not be added together or treated as competing measurements of one universal total. They refer to different platforms and measurement windows. The consistent conclusion is narrower and stronger: a free launch generated exceptional traffic on both services, including a record-setting rise on OpenRouter. 11

The most sensational early claim was an approximately 80% result on DeepSWE. That figure came from a small subset and circulated before a full independent evaluation had settled the question. 3

A later end-to-end run across all 113 DeepSWE tasks reported a score of 58.4% for Ox Alpha, compared with a reported 59% for Claude Opus 4.8. 47 On that evidence, the cautious description is that Ox Alpha performed at roughly Opus 4.8 level on the test—not that it clearly surpassed Claude Fable 5.
Comparisons with Fable 5 are especially sensitive to methodology. Published figures cited for Fable 5 include 80.3% on SWE-bench Pro and 95.0% on SWE-bench Verified, but those are different benchmark suites from DeepSWE and can involve different harnesses, task distributions, and agent settings. 36

The practical takeaway is therefore limited but meaningful: Ox Alpha showed credible frontier-level coding performance and was strong enough to attract sustained agent use. The available evidence does not justify turning an early subset result or a leaderboard surge into a definitive claim that it was better than Fable 5 across coding tasks.

The reaction also exposed a trust problem. Reporting raised questions about whether the model’s listing-level retention language aligned with broader OpenRouter terms. Other coverage described a privacy split between routes, including claims of zero retention on OpenCode Zen and retention language associated with the OpenRouter route. 12

For sensitive source code, anonymity and unclear retention policies were material concerns. A free model is not automatically a safe model for proprietary repositories.
Before the August 26 disclosure, developers and commentators considered several possible creators.
Xiaomi’s MiMo was one of the industry theories, largely because it was viewed as a plausible Chinese source of a capable model with strong coding behavior. But the evidence provided no confirmed MiMo naming link, hosting connection, ownership trail, or technical signature. The theory was possible, not demonstrated.
The word “Alpha” encouraged speculation about Google DeepMind, and the model’s agentic coding behavior added to the discussion. Neither clue was diagnostic. “Alpha” is generic branding, and the public listing disclosed no Google attribution, model provenance, infrastructure evidence, or model card connecting it to DeepMind.
Z.ai became the strongest theory before the official confirmation, and it was ultimately correct. On August 26, Z.ai told Bloomberg that Ox Alpha was a new GLM-series iteration. The company then identified the release as GLM-5.3-Flash and said it would release the model weights. 3

The important distinction is between technical fingerprinting and attribution. A model’s answers, tokenizer impressions, refusal behavior, context length, or codename can generate useful hypotheses, but none reliably proves who operates a closed hosted endpoint. The decisive evidence was the vendor’s own identification, not reverse-engineering speculation.
At launch, the model had no public company name, detailed model card, technical paper, or ordinary commercial identity. The OpenRouter listing said that a third-party provider had chosen to remain anonymous during the preview. 5

That anonymity also removed signals that normally help users evaluate a model: a known privacy policy, published provenance, established support channel, and disclosed post-preview pricing. As a result, “unconfirmed creator” was accurate from August 20 through the period before Z.ai’s disclosure, but it became outdated after August 26. 3

The free week proved that developers wanted access to the model. It did not prove that they would continue using it once price, limits, reliability, and trust became part of the decision.
Post-preview pricing was not disclosed in the initial reporting. Long-term adoption will depend on whether paid access remains competitive and whether rate limits can support the workloads that made the preview popular. 3
5
A model that performs well during a viral launch still needs predictable latency, uptime, tool use, error recovery, and output quality. These factors matter more than a single leaderboard position when an agent is modifying a production codebase.
The next useful evidence will be reproducible tests across full coding benchmarks and real repositories, with the harness and agent settings clearly reported. That is the best way to separate genuine capability from the temporary advantages of free, high-volume experimentation.
Clear retention rules, provenance, security practices, and enterprise controls will be particularly important after the anonymous preview created uncertainty about where prompts and completions went. 4

Z.ai’s announced weight release could make the model available beyond a single hosted route and encourage local or self-hosted deployment. Continued support in OpenCode, OpenRouter, IDE agents, and tool-calling frameworks would also determine whether the initial traffic becomes a durable developer ecosystem. 3

Ox Alpha was not an unknown model that remained permanently mysterious. It was Z.ai’s GLM-5.3-Flash, tested under an anonymous name before the company revealed it on August 26, 2026. Its free preview drove roughly 42 trillion tokens through OpenCode in six days, helped end DeepSeek’s 56-day streak, and pushed the model to the top of OpenRouter’s usage rankings. 7

Its technical profile was compelling, but the benchmark record calls for restraint. The strongest independent full-run result placed it near Claude Opus 4.8 on DeepSWE, while comparisons with Claude Fable 5 remain difficult because the tests are not directly interchangeable. 36

The real test begins after the free period: whether GLM-5.3-Flash can turn viral demand into paid usage, trusted deployments, reproducible coding results, and a lasting open-model ecosystem.
